I still dont get the issue of games being exclusives to EGS? I consider it like a netflix vs amazon sort of thing.
People have their preference on which storefront they buy games. But there are more issues with EGS than "just another launcher," like how games are becoming more expensive due to the lack of third party stores that carry Epic keys, or how consumers pay for processing fees outside of the US, where Valve pays for that fee. This makes games more expensive in areas outside of the US.

As been stated multiple times by the PC gaming community on this site, if Epic was funding the development of these games and they were first party, then it wouldn't be that big of a deal. But third party games being exclusive to one store is where the issue lies for a lot of us. Plenty of us buy games from EA on Orign, or games from Ubisoft on Uplay. The issue isn't "another launcher."
Me neither. Would sincerely like to read a detailed list of reasons from someone who can rationally explain their hatred for EGS. For example: It currently lacks features. This is true but can be fixed. Otherwise, as much as I like collecting games into one launcher I do not understand the allegiance to Steam.
This gets brought up all the time, and it's not an allegiance to Steam. I own games in so many different launchers, and the reason for that is because I buy games where I find the best price. With Valve allowing free key generation, it usually means I redeem my games through Steam. Also, see my comments above about games becoming more expensive due to the Epic Games Store.

I still dont get the issue of games being exclusives to EGS? I consider it like a netflix vs amazon sort of thing.

Yes, years ago Netflix and Amazon had a robust amount of content among the both so no one minded. Fast forward to now, there are 15 or so different streaming services where now content is divided up more than ever.

Nobody in the PC gaming landscape wants this however it's been happening lately with publishers opting for their own launcher and now Epic Games snatching up 3rd party games for their store. No longer is content distributed throughout all services.
